Home Screen:
Shows battery voltage and “net” battery
current. Net battery current is the sum of all chargers
and loads connected to the battery. A positive value is
charging, whereas a negative value is discharging. For
example, +30 amps of charge current and -5 amps of
load current will display a net current of +25.0 amps.
Note: The amps reported may be at or near 0 0 when
the Expander Paks are charged fully even if the PV
arrays are in full sun

Total battery “Amp-hours from full” are used to compute
remaining battery capacity, which is shown as “Percent
Remaining” and as a Bar Graph.
In case of a loss of power, dashes ( - - -) are shown until
the battery is fully charged by the charge controller and
reaches “FLOAT” mode.
